How is the word difficult different from other adjectives like it? The words arduous and hard are common synonyms of difficult. While all three words mean "demanding great exertion or effort," difficult implies the presence of obstacles to be surmounted or puzzles to be resolved and suggests the need of skill or courage. While in some cases nearly identical to difficult , arduous stresses the need of laborious and persevering exertion. In some situations, the words hard and difficult are roughly equivalent. However, hard implies the opposite of all that is easy.
